Автор: Пользователь скрыл имя, 21 Ноября 2011 в 15:14, контрольная работа
КЛАССИФИКАЦИЯ ИНТЕЛЛЕКТУАЛЬНЫХ ИНФОРМАЦИОННЫХ СИСТЕМ
Специалисты в области искусственного интеллекта считают, что это направление исследований стало самостоятельной наукой в тот момент, когда термин "знания" занял в этих работах центральное место. Его появление характеризовало возникновение таких проблем, как приобретение и формализация знаний, представление знаний, база знаний, манипулирование знаниями, языки для представления и манипулирования знаниями и, наконец, возникновение новой профессии - инженер по знаниям. Интеллектуальные системы, которые строятся на основе результатов, полученных в области искусственного интеллекта, часто называют системами, основанными на знаниях, подчеркивая этим их принципиальное отличие от ранее создававшихся систем.
ВВЕДЕНИЕ
Специалисты в области искусственного интеллекта считают, что это направление исследований стало самостоятельной наукой в тот момент, когда термин "знания" занял в этих работах центральное место. Его появление характеризовало возникновение таких проблем, как приобретение и формализация знаний, представление знаний, база знаний, манипулирование знаниями, языки для представления и манипулирования знаниями и, наконец, возникновение новой профессии - инженер по знаниям. Интеллектуальные системы, которые строятся на основе результатов, полученных в области искусственного интеллекта, часто называют системами, основанными на знаниях, подчеркивая этим их принципиальное отличие от ранее создававшихся систем.
Такая ситуация требует анализа самого понятия "знания" для уточнения круга проблем, включаемых в область исследований специалистов по искусственному интеллекту, а также наметить перспективы развития этих исследований. Подобный анализ возможен с различных точек зрения: философской, психологической, лингвистической и т.д. Каждая из них по-своему интересна и может дать нетривиальные результаты. Но в этой работе для анализа будет использована "внутренняя точка зрения" на проблему знаний, характерная для специалиста в области искусственного интеллекта и интеллектуальных систем.
1. ЧТО ТАКОЕ ЗНАНИЯ? КЛАССИФИКАЦИЯ ЗНАНИЙ
Существует две группы определений понятия “знание”, даваемого толковыми словарями. Первая – ставит в основу научный подход и характеризует знание как “результат познания”. Вторая – ставит в основу логическую последовательность суждений и рассматривает знание как основанную на объективной закономерности систему суждений с принципиальной и единой организацией.
Как многие фундаментальные понятия в других науках, в искусственном интеллекте понятие "знание" не имеет какого-либо исчерпывающего определения. Интуитивное понимание этого термина специалистами, по-видимому, близко к тем толкованиям, которые приводятся в философских словарях. Вот пример такого толкования: "Знание - обладание опытом и пониманием, которые являются правильными и в субъективном, и в объективном отношении и на основании которых можно построить суждения и выводы, кажущиеся достаточно надежными, для того чтобы рассматриваться как знание".
С точки зрения ИИ и инженерии знаний знания следовало бы определить как представляемую в определенной форме информацию, ссылаясь на которую делают различные заключения на основании имеющихся данных с помощью логических выводов.
Выделяют различные виды знания: научное, обыденное (здравый смысл), интуитивное, религиозное и др. Обыденное знание служит основой ориентации человека в окружающем мире, основой его повседневного поведения и предвидения, но обычно содержит ошибки, противоречия. Научному знанию присущи логическая обоснованность, доказательность, воспроизводимость результатов, проверяемость, стремление к устранению ошибок и преодолению противоречий.
По типу представления знания могут быть:
По способу приобретения знаний (с точки зрения решения задач в некоторой предметной области) знания следует разделять на факты и эвристику. Посредством фактов описываются хорошо известные в данной предметной области обстоятельства, эвристика основана на собственном опыте человека-эксперта.
По природе знаний:
По степени определенности:
По уровню представления знаний как семиотической (знаковой) системы:
По степени научности знания могут быть: научными и вненаучными.
Научные знания могут быть:
Научные
знания в любом случае должны быть
обоснованными на эмпирической или
теоретической доказательной
Вненаучные знания могут быть:
По местонахождению выделяют:
2. ЗНАНИЯ И ДАННЫЕ
По мере развития исследований в области ИС возникла концепция знаний, которые объединили в себе многие черты процедурной и декларативной информации. Чем же знания отличаются от данных? Можно выделить еще пять свойств, отличающих знания:
Перечисленные пять особенностей знаний как таковых позволяют определить грань, за которой данные превращаются в знания, а БД –в Базы Знаний. Систему управления базой знаний образует совокупность средств, обеспечивающих работу со знаниями.
В ЭВМ знания так же, как и данные, отображаются в знаковой форме - в виде формул, текста, файлов, информационных массивов и т.п. Поэтому можно сказать, что знания - это особым образом организованные данные.
С точки зрения инженерии знаний определение понятия «знание» и его отличие от данных необходимо увязать с логическим выводом (обобщенная процедура поиска решения задачи, которая на основе базы знаний и в соответствии с информационной потребностью пользователя строит цепочку рассуждений, приводящую к конкретному результату).
Знания
– это формализованная информация, которую
непосредственно используют в процессе
логического вывода, на которой стоят
те или иные умозаключения. На основании
знаний путем логических рассуждений
можно вывести новые знания, тогда как
данные такими свойствами не обладают.
3. ПРЕДСТАВЛЕНИЕ ЗНАНИЙ В ИИС
Модели представления знаний – это одно из важнейших направлений исследований в области искусственного интеллекта. Почему одно из важнейших? Да потому, что без знаний искусственный интеллект не может существовать в принципе. Действительно, представьте себе человека, который абсолютно ничего не знает. Например, он не знает даже таких элементарных вещей как:
Таких примеров удастся привести еще много, но уже сейчас можно легко ответить на следующий вопрос: «Поведение такого человека может считаться разумным?». Конечно же, нет. Именно поэтому, при создании систем искусственного интеллекта особенное внимание уделяется моделям представления знаний.
На сегодняшний день разработано уже достаточное количество моделей. Каждая из них обладает своими плюсами и минусами, и поэтому для каждой конкретной задачи необходимо выбрать именно свою модель. От этого будет зависит не столько эффективность выполнения поставленной задачи, сколько возможность ее решения вообще.